The TP-Link EAP610 is a high-performance WiFi 6 access point designed to deliver faster speeds, greater capacity, and reduced network congestion for modern high-density business environments. As part of TP-Link’s Omada SDN solution, it combines next-generation wireless technology with centralized cloud management for a seamless, scalable network.
Key Features:
- 
Ultra-Fast WiFi 6 Performance: Dual-band AX1800 WiFi delivers combined speeds up to 1775 Mbps (574 Mbps on 2.4GHz + 1201 Mbps on 5GHz), ideal for HD video streaming, large file downloads, and high-density user environments.
 - 
Improved Capacity with OFDMA & MU-MIMO: Next-gen WiFi 6 technologies allow the EAP610 to communicate with more devices simultaneously, improving efficiency and reducing latency.
 - 
Elegant, Low-Profile Design: Sleek ceiling or wall mount design blends easily into any interior, perfect for modern offices, schools, hotels, and public spaces.
 - 
Omada SDN Integration: Supports centralized cloud management through the Omada Software Controller, Hardware Controller, or Cloud Controller for easy deployment and maintenance of multiple APs.
 - 
Seamless Roaming: Keeps devices connected without interruptions while moving across multiple access points.
 - 
Secure Guest Network: Captive portal and multiple authentication options for secure and professional guest WiFi management.
 - 
Flexible PoE Support: Supports 802.3at Power over Ethernet for simple installation with power and data over a single cable.
 - 
Enterprise-Class Security: Advanced wireless security with WPA3 encryption, VLAN support, and robust access control features.
